Factors Affecting BMW M8 Insurance Costs

Several factors influence the insurance premiums for BMW M8 owners. These factors can vary widely, affecting the overall cost of insurance. Here are some key elements to consider:

  • Driver’s Age and Experience: Younger drivers or those with less driving experience may face higher premiums.
  • Location: Insurance costs can vary significantly based on where you live. Urban areas often have higher rates due to increased risk.
  • Driving History: A clean driving record can lead to lower insurance costs, while a history of accidents or violations can increase premiums.
  • Coverage Type: The level of coverage, whether full coverage or liability only, will impact the cost.
  • Vehicle Safety Features: Cars equipped with advanced safety features may qualify for discounts.
  • Annual Mileage: The more you drive, the higher the risk, which can lead to increased insurance costs.

Average Insurance Costs for BMW M8 Owners

On average, BMW M8 owners can expect to pay a significant amount for their insurance. While costs can vary, here are some general figures:

  • Monthly Premiums: The average monthly insurance premium for a BMW M8 ranges from $250 to $400.
  • Annual Premiums: Annually, owners might pay between $3,000 and $5,000, depending on various factors.
  • Comparative Costs: Compared to other luxury sports cars, the M8’s insurance costs are on par with competitors like the Porsche 911 and Audi R8.
